Strange shifting may be either a thermostat or coolant temperature sensor. The trannys shift points are temperature dependent and one of those might be an easy fix.
Flush the tranny if the fluid looks old (but not disgusting). If disgusting, leave it alone and maybe change it in 3-quart pieces. Strange shift points are not normally due to dirty fluid.
For the bad idle, pull plug wires one at a time and see if any one particular wire has no effect (meaning doesn't make the idle worse). That would be the bad cylinder. Then you can figure out if it's fuel or spark to that cylinder. Compression check is useful also. It's easy and will quickly tell you to forget about spark and fuel if you have a bad cylinder.
If none of the cylinders have any more effect than the others, then you have a general problem like a bad coil or distributor or dirty intake, bad fuel pressure regulator, or something else that affects all the cylinders equally.
That engine is known to be hard on head gaskets. Keep an eye on the oil, coolant, and exhaust appearance.
